What is the Privacy Opt-Out Notification Form?
The Privacy Opt-Out Notification Form is integral for members of Texas Trust Credit Union, serving as a crucial tool in safeguarding their nonpublic personal information. This form allows members to formally opt out of sharing their personal data with non-affiliated third parties and affiliate marketers. By completing this form, members take a proactive step in protecting their privacy and controlling who has access to their information.
To ensure the submission is valid, the form requires essential details including the member's signature, date, and member number. This information is necessary to authenticate the request and facilitate the opting-out process effectively.
Purpose and Benefits of the Privacy Opt-Out Notification Form
The Privacy Opt-Out Notification Form is essential for Texas Trust Credit Union members for several reasons. Firstly, it provides protection against unsolicited communications from third-party marketers. Members can enjoy enhanced privacy and greater control over their personal data security by opting out.
Moreover, once a member submits this form, the opt-out request remains in effect until it is revoked. This ongoing enforcement allows members to maintain their privacy on a long-term basis.

Who is eligible to use the Privacy Opt-Out Notification Form?
This form is specifically for members of the Texas Trust Credit Union who wish to opt out of sharing their nonpublic personal information with third parties.
Are there any deadlines for submitting the opt-out request?
There are no specific deadlines for this form, but it's advisable to submit it as soon as possible to ensure your preferences are respected.
How do I submit the completed form?
You can submit the completed Privacy Opt-Out Notification Form electronically through pdfFiller or print it out to mail or deliver it directly to Texas Trust Credit Union.
What supporting documents do I need to provide?
No additional supporting documents are required when submitting the Privacy Opt-Out Notification Form; just ensure you provide accurate member details and a signature.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out the form?
Common mistakes include providing incorrect member numbers, forgetting to sign the form, and leaving fields blank. Double-check all entries for accuracy.
How long does it take to process the opt-out request?
Processing times can vary; however, most requests are typically handled within a few business days. Contact Texas Trust Credit Union for specific timeline inquiries.
What happens after I submit my opt-out request?
Once submitted, your request remains in force until you decide to revoke it. You will receive confirmation from Texas Trust Credit Union regarding your opt-out status.
